Què diuen els clients de The Caravan Lounge
The Caravan Lounge is a popular dive bar known for its friendly atmosphere, live music (especially punk), and diverse crowd. Many reviewers praise the attentive service and cool vibes. Some negative reviews mention inconsistent drink quality and issues with specific staff members.
Ideal per a
Tip: Come to catch the night's vibe and live music. Be aware that it's a punk dive bar with a cash-only policy.
